Enrollment & Billing Supervisor oversees staff responsible for enrollment and billing operations for an insurance company. Ensures that information is processed accurately and appropriately. Being an Enrollment & Billing Supervisor provides guidance to junior staff on more complex enrollment or billing issues. Requires a high school diploma or its equivalent. Additionally, Enrollment & Billing Supervisor typically reports to a manager. The Enrollment & Billing Supervisor supervises a small group of para-professional staff in an organization characterized by highly transactional or repetitive processes. Contributes to the development of processes and procedures. Thorough knowledge of functional area under supervision. To be an Enrollment & Billing Supervisor typically requires 3 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
